首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库需要多大内存

MySQL数据库的内存需求是一个相对复杂的问题,它取决于多个因素,包括数据库的大小、负载类型、系统资源和性能要求等。以下是一些一般性的指导原则,但实际需求可能因具体情况而异。

  1. 数据库大小:如果数据库的数据量较大,那么需要足够的内存来容纳数据的索引和缓存。较大的数据库通常需要更多的内存。
  2. 负载类型:不同的负载类型对内存需求有所不同。例如,如果数据库主要用于读取操作,那么较小的内存可能已经足够。但是,如果数据库主要用于写入或复杂的查询操作,可能需要更多的内存来处理并发请求和执行复杂的查询计划。
  3. 系统资源:除了数据库本身的内存需求,还需要考虑其他运行在同一服务器上的应用程序和服务的内存需求。确保有足够的内存分配给MySQL以及其他关键的应用程序和服务。
  4. 性能要求:内存对于提高数据库的性能非常重要。更多的内存可以提供更大的查询缓存、索引缓存和排序缓存,从而加快查询速度。

综上所述,无法给出一个具体的数值来回答MySQL数据库需要多大内存的问题。最好的做法是根据实际情况评估需求,并进行性能测试来确定最合适的内存配置。

针对MySQL数据库,腾讯云提供了云数据库MySQL(TencentDB for MySQL)产品,具有高可靠、高可用、高性能、弹性扩展等特点,适用于各种场景和规模的应用。更多关于腾讯云数据库MySQL的信息可以参考以下链接:

产品介绍:云数据库MySQL (TencentDB for MySQL) 文档:云数据库MySQL文档

请注意,以上只是一般性的回答,具体情况还需要根据实际需求和系统配置进行综合评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券